  • Smart & Autonomous House System (SAHS) - Promoter

    2013 - maintenant In the wake of the greenhouse effect and global energy crisis, finding sources of clean, alternative energy and developing everyday life applications have become urgent tasks.

    In the wake of the greenhouse effect and global energy crisis, the dawn of the 21st century has forced the world to confront the contradiction between energy-conserving sustainable passive design and energy-consuming active design meeting the need for comfort.

    The houses’ two attributes are:
    (1) a self-sufficient energy cycle,
    (2) smart & autonomous energy control to maintain environmental comfort,
    (3) self-sufficient stormwater management and foods production.
    The smart & autonomous house thus combines energy-conserving, carbon emission-reducing passive design with active elements needed to maintain a comfortable environment, and moreover, the stormwater management and foods productions management.

    We promote the development of “smart & autonomous house systems” emphasizing the use of modern green energy technologies (renewal energy sources such as solarpower, wind power, biomass energy) to reduce environmental load, achieve energy autonomy and use energy intelligently in order to create a sustainable, comfortable living environment.
    We then advocate in helping low-income families to achieve economic independence in order to create better states for earth's dwellers.
